Key Features to Look For

Kidney-friendly dog food needs special things. Look closely at the label.

  • Lower Phosphorus: This is the most important part. Damaged kidneys struggle to remove phosphorus. Too much phosphorus makes your dog sicker. Good kidney diets have much less phosphorus than regular food.
  • Controlled Protein Levels: Dogs need protein, but too much makes the kidneys work too hard. Look for high-quality, but slightly reduced, protein. The protein should be very easy to digest.
  • Added Omega-3 Fatty Acids: These healthy fats, often from fish oil, help reduce swelling in the kidneys. They are very beneficial.
  • B Vitamins: Dogs with kidney problems often pee more, losing B vitamins. The food should have extra B vitamins to keep their energy up.
Important Ingredients and Materials

What goes into the food matters a lot. You want clean, helpful ingredients.

The best kidney foods use high-quality, easily digestible protein sources. Think about things like high-quality chicken or egg products. Avoid foods with lots of fillers or cheap meat meals. Good ingredients mean the dog uses the nutrients better, leaving less waste for the kidneys to handle.

Watch out for added salt (sodium). Kidney diets should have low sodium levels to help manage blood pressure, which is often high in dogs with kidney trouble.

User Experience and Use Cases

How your dog eats the food is just as important as what’s in it.

Palatability is Key: Dogs with kidney disease often feel nauseous or lose their appetite. If your dog won’t eat the food, it doesn’t matter how healthy it is! Many owners report that specialized kidney diets can sometimes taste bland. Look for reviews mentioning good taste or texture (canned vs. dry).

Transition Slowly: Always introduce new kidney food slowly over a week. Sudden changes upset a dog’s sensitive stomach. Use the food under your veterinarian’s advice. These diets are specifically for dogs already diagnosed with Chronic Kidney Disease (CKD).


10 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) About Dog Food for Kidney Disease

Q: Is prescription kidney food necessary?

A: Yes, usually. Over-the-counter food rarely has the precise, low-phosphorus balance needed to manage later stages of kidney disease. Always ask your vet.

Q: Can my dog eat regular senior dog food?

A: No. Senior food is not the same as kidney food. Senior food only slightly reduces calories or fat. Kidney food drastically lowers phosphorus and controls protein levels, which is vital for kidney health.

Q: Why is low phosphorus so important?

A: When kidneys fail, they cannot remove extra phosphorus from the blood. This high phosphorus level makes your dog feel sicker and speeds up kidney damage.

Q: Should I feed wet or dry kidney food?

A: Wet food is often better because dogs with kidney issues can get dehydrated. Wet food adds extra moisture to their daily intake.

Q: How long does it take to see results after switching food?

A: You might not see immediate changes in behavior, but blood work often shows improvement in phosphorus levels within a few weeks to a couple of months.

Q: Can I add treats to a kidney diet?

A: Yes, but treats must also be low in phosphorus. Ask your vet for kidney-safe treat recommendations, like small pieces of apple or specific low-protein commercial treats.

Q: What if my dog refuses to eat the new kidney food?

A: Try warming the food slightly to boost the smell. If that fails, ask your vet about appetite stimulants or trying a different brand of prescription kidney diet. Don’t let your dog go hungry.

Q: Is the protein level in kidney food too low? Will my dog lose muscle?

A: The protein is lower but high quality. This means the dog gets the necessary building blocks without creating excessive waste products for the kidneys to filter.

Q: Do I need to add supplements to prescription kidney food?

A: No. Prescription diets are complete and balanced. Adding extra supplements, especially minerals like potassium or phosphorus, can be dangerous.

Q: Can I mix wet and dry kidney food?

A: Yes, you can mix them. Mixing helps improve the taste and texture for picky eaters while ensuring they get both the moisture from the wet food and the convenience of the dry food.
